The only floor that you install over an uneven substrate is one you want to fail. Make your floor flat and vapor proof with the proper prep.

"Top of the line'', no. Dual layer products will always have issues that demand strict control of temperature and humidity. Or the differing expansion rate will cause separation. If you don't keep your house well climate controlled, almost any floor other than tile will give you some problem.
